Speaker 1 introduces the concept of co-Pilot plus PCs, a new category of devices that harness the power of distributed AI across the edge and cloud. These PCs are designed to instantly see, hear, and reason about intent and surroundings. The vision starts with Windows and aims to create devices that can provide rich AI experiences by working with the cloud and edge technologies together.

Speaker 5 discusses the hardware components of co-Pilot plus PCs, emphasizing their AI performance, battery efficiency, and partnership with Qualcomm for the arm architecture. The NPUs on these PCs are capable of over 40 trillion operations per second, allowing for lightning-fast AI processes while conserving power. Additionally, copilot plus PCs on Snapdragon X deliver exceptional battery life, outperforming competitors like MacBook Air in peak and multi-thread performance.
